Hi, I Am Trying To Use The Parameterset For Hyper-Parameter Tuning With Dependencies, An Example Of How I Use It: Parameterset([{“Prm1”:1, “Prm2": 1},{“Prm1”:2, “Prm2":2}]) But I Get A Warning :

Concerning how to use ParameterSet :
I first declare the set
my_param_set = ParameterSet([ {'General/batch_size': 32, 'General/epochs': 30}, {'General/batch_size': 64, 'General/epochs': 20}, {'General/batch_size': 128, 'General/epochs': 10} ])This is a very basic example, it is also possible to use more complex things into the set (see https://clear.ml/docs/latest/docs/references/sdk/hpo_parameters_parameterset/ for UniformParameter Range usage in ParameterSet).

Then i do as you did 🙂

optimizer = HyperParameterOptimizer(
# specifying the task to be optimized, task must be in system already so it can be cloned
# setting the hyper-parameters to optimize
], `
If you need something more complete/complex, do not hesitate to ask 🙂 I kept simple here because you already do it fine

ps. concerning the warning, i am going to enquire, and will keep you updated

Posted one year ago
